About Birch Tree Counseling
Birch Tree Counseling provides Christian counseling and other mental health care services in Londonderry, New Hampshire. We are affiliated with New Leaf Counseling in Laconia. Our staff takes pride in serving the community with effective counseling services at reasonable rates.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Manchester?

Understanding the cost of living near Manchester is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Birch Tree Counseling.
Manchester's Cost of Living Index is approximately 104.8 (4.8% more expensive than US average; 0.8% less than NH average). Largest NH city, housing near US average. MTA b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Birch Tree Counseling,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,400 - $2,000+ A significant portion of Birch Tree Counseling sal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(MT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$430 - $630 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$380 - $700+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$390 - $720+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,790 - $4,300+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
